Overview
LS1021AXN7KQB from NXP is a dual-core ARM Cortex-A7 communications processor with ECC-protected L1/L2 caches, 512 KB coherent L2 cache, DDR3L/DDR4 memory controller (up to 1600 MHz), and integrated QUICC Engine for industrial protocol support. It delivers >7,000 CoreMarks® at ≤3 W typical system power and targets fanless networked edge devices such as IoT gateways and industrial routers.
For engineers reviewing the LS1021AXN7KQB datasheet, LS1021AXN7KQB pinout, LS1021AXN7KQB application, or LS1021AXN7KQB equivalent, key selection considerations include its dual Cortex-A7 cores with virtualization support, SEC 5.5 security engine, four CAN interfaces, IEEE 1588-capable triple Gigabit Ethernet, and SerDes-based PCIe 2.0/SATA 3.0/USB 3.0 connectivity.
Technical Context
The LS1021AXN7KQB implements a cache-coherent interconnect (CCI-400) linking dual Cortex-A7 cores, 512 KB L2 cache, and accelerators including QUICC Engine (HDLC/TDM/PB), Security Engine (SEC 5.5), and ASRC/SPDIF audio subsystem. It supports hardware-assisted virtualization for resource partitioning across OS instances.
Its 4-lane 6 GHz multi-protocol SerDes enables concurrent PCIe Gen2 x2, SATA 3.0, and triple Gigabit Ethernet with IEEE 1588 timestamping. The DDR controller supports 8/16/32-bit DDR3L/DDR4 up to 1600 MT/s, while QuadSPI, IFC, SD/MMC, and 10 UARTs provide broad peripheral integration for industrial and networking use cases.

Equivalent & Alternatives
The following parts are listed as comparable options for similar communications processor applications.
| Alternative Part | Technical Difference | Application Difference | Selection Advice |
|---|---|---|---|
| LS1043ASN7QQB | Quad-core Cortex-A53, no QUICC Engine, higher power (≈5 W), adds DPAA2 packet acceleration | Better suited for high-throughput firewall/routing; lacks native industrial protocol offload | Select when needing >2 Gbps wire-speed forwarding but willing to add external CAN/UART bridges |
| i.MX 8M Mini (LZMA8MQP0C | Quad Cortex-A53 + Cortex-M4, no SerDes, no QUICC Engine, no SEC 5.5, lower security certification level | Targeted at multimedia HMI and lightweight edge AI; limited industrial protocol support | Choose for cost-sensitive UI-centric designs where CAN/industrial protocols are handled externally |
Compared with LS1021AXN7KQB, LS1043ASN7QQB trades industrial protocol acceleration for higher packet throughput, while i.MX 8M Mini sacrifices ECC, QUICC Engine, and SEC 5.5 for multimedia capability and lower unit cost-neither offers drop-in replacement due to differing pinouts, power delivery, and peripheral sets.

FAQ
What is the maximum DDR4 speed supported by LS1021AXN7KQB?
The LS1021AXN7KQB supports DDR4 memory at data rates up to 1600 MT/s using an 8-, 16-, or 32-bit interface. This enables high-bandwidth data movement for packet buffering and application workloads while maintaining sub-3 W system power. LS1021AXN7KQB's DDR controller includes on-die termination and programmable drive strength to meet JEDEC DDR4-1600 timing requirements.
Does LS1021AXN7KQB include hardware support for IEEE 1588 Precision Time Protocol?
Yes, LS1021AXN7KQB integrates IEEE 1588 v2 hardware timestamping logic across all three Gigabit Ethernet MACs. Each port can capture transmit and receive timestamps with sub-100 ns resolution, enabling precise time synchronization in industrial automation and telecom boundary clock applications without software overhead. LS1021AXN7KQB's timestamp registers are accessible via memory-mapped I/O for direct PTP stack integration.
Can LS1021AXN7KQB run both Linux and a real-time OS simultaneously?
Yes, LS1021AXN7KQB supports hardware-assisted virtualization via ARM TrustZone and cache-coherent interconnect, enabling concurrent Linux and real-time OS (e.g., FreeRTOS or VxWorks) execution with strict isolation. The LS1021AXN7KQB's SEC 5.5 and QUICC Engine allow secure, low-latency peripheral access from the RTOS while Linux manages networking and application layers.
What industrial protocols does the QUICC Engine in LS1021AXN7KQB support?
The QUICC Engine in LS1021AXN7KQB natively supports HDLC, TDM, and packet-based protocols required for PROFIBUS, M-Bus, and legacy fieldbus systems. It handles frame assembly/disassembly, CRC generation, and bit-stuffing in hardware-offloading these tasks from the ARM cores. LS1021AXN7KQB's QUICC Engine is functionally identical to that used in legacy QorIQ P1/P2 processors, ensuring software compatibility.
